Dieting......does anybody really like the word or the idea. I know when I think of the word diet  I see before me a restriction. I can't have the things I want and it automatically causes me to want them more. That is why you shouldn't think you are on a diet.

I think a better choice of words is that you are choosing a healthy  lifestyle. Have the foods you want.. only in moderation. Cook in ways that cut down on calories and fat but not taste. Park at the farthest spot in the lot to get in extra steps. Before you know it that healthier life style will result in a healthier you and slimmer too!

Easy Tip Of The Week:

The secret to keeping off weight is maintaining an 'Energy Balance' which is the the balance between how many calories your body takes in and burns off. Quite simply if you absorb more calories than you burn you will gain weight.

Exercise

Resistance training will help you get over plateaus. Lift some weights as part of your exercise and the fat will turn into muscle. And muscle burns more calories all day long.

Recipe

Cheesy Potato Skins

Ingredients:

4 Large potatoes
2 tablespoons butter -- Melted
1 medium tomato -- Chopped
1/2 cup cheese -- Colby-jack
1/2 cup fat-free sour cream
5 medium green onion -- Sliced


Instructions:

Heat oven to 375º. Scrub potatoes; pierce potatoes to allow steam to escape. Bake about 45 minutes or until tender. Let stand until cool enough to handle.

Cut potatoes lengthwise into fourths; carefully scoop out pulp, leaving 1/4 inch
shells. Save potato pulp for another use.

Set oven control to broil. Place potato shells, skin sides down, on rack in broiler
pan. Brush with butter.

Broil with tops 4 to 5 inches from heat 8 to 10 minutes or until crisp and brown.

Sprinkle tomato and cheese over potatoes. Broil about 30 seconds or until cheese is melted.

Top with fat-free sour cream; sprinkle with green onions

Yield: 8 serving
Nutrition information:
Per serving: 89 Calories
